Why Live in Amercrest

Amercrest, located northeast of Columbus, is a historic neighborhood experiencing revitalization, particularly in the American Addition subdivision. The area features a mix of newly built homes from the 2010s and older homes dating back to 1900. The newer homes, developed by Homeport, are traditional one-story or two-story houses with three bedrooms and one-and-a-half or two bathrooms, ranging from 700 to 1300 square feet. The neighborhood showcases a strong sense of community pride, with residents actively maintaining cleanliness. Amercrest has a significant industrial presence, with SA Recycling and United Alloys & Metals being major employers, but there is ample land available for further residential development.

Marie Moreland Park, formerly American Addition Park, spans nearly five acres and includes amenities such as a baseball field, basketball court, playground, and an open-air shelter. Nearby Windsor Park offers a community pool with lap swimming, diving boards, water slides, and a kids’ splash area. The Douglas Community Center, close to Windsor Park, provides a free mobile produce market and after-school programs.

Amercrest is part of the Columbus City School District, with students attending Windsor STEM Academy for pre-kindergarten through sixth grade and Linden-McKinley STEM Academy for higher grades, which offers advanced placement courses and career-tech certification. The neighborhood is conveniently located less than a ten-minute drive from downtown Columbus and John Glenn Columbus International Airport. Amercrest is known for its quiet atmosphere and proximity to key city locations, making it a desirable place for families.
